Chanel and G.Pivaudran launch the first recycled aluminum mascara

January 11, 2024

Chanel

Chanel and G.Pivaudran have teamed up for the large-scale launch of the first recycled aluminum mascara with Chanel Parfums Beauté. G.Pivaudran will present this mask during Paris Packaging Week on January 17 and 18, 2024.

The masks have a PCR (Post Consumer Recycling) ratio of between 10% and 20% depending on the decoration of the model.

Firmly convinced of the need to include a greater proportion of PCR in the aluminum used in luxury product packaging, while respecting the demanding standards for which Chanel is renowned, G.Pivaudran and Constellium have led, since 2018, a series of essays in this area.
The main uncertainties resided in three points:

  • The technical ability of this new material to be transformed by deep stamping and maintain the quality of smooth or brushed decoration, in line with the matte or glossy appearance of the range.
  • Behavior and aesthetic result after anodization,
  • The ability to guarantee the stability of the raw material despite the addition of recycled materials.

The challenge of creating an object that already has a high degree of technical complexity and uses deep stamping on standard aluminum, perfectly respecting Chanel's exacting quality standards, was successfully met.

There are three formats of Chanel Mascara Volume made with recycled aluminum: “Volume”, “Volume Revolution” and “Volume Stretch”.
